Lost Deer Gets Trapped At Buffalo General Hospital
Monday, November 17, 2025, started just like a normal day in Western New York for people who live and work near the Buffalo Medical Campus on Buffalo's east side. Just imagine it, it's Victory Monday after a big Bills dub, the city of Buffalo is sandwiched with sunshine on a cool and brisk fall day, and somehow a deer found its way from the rural areas of Western New York to deep in the inner city of Buffalo, before it got trapped at Buffalo General Hospital.
According to WGRZ-TV, first responders from the Buffalo Fire Department and the New York State Department of Environmental Conservation responded to the Buffalo General Hospital campus around 10 am on Monday to rescue that deer, which had gotten trapped inside a ground-level, below-grade window well. They had to tranquilize the deer to be able to lift it out of the window well.
The Buffalo Fire Department-Helmets & Hose Wagons Facebook page posted pictures of the trapped deer, which was later released back into the wild.
